Mariko has a bedroom wall that is shaped like a trapezoid with a height of 8 ft, a top base of 10 ft, and a bottom base of 13 ft. In the middle of this wall is a circular window whose radius is 2 ft. What is the area of the wall without the window? Use 3.14 for pi.

First, you have to find the area of the entire wall, including the window. The formula for the area of a trapezoid is:

A = (b1 + b2)/2 * h

b1 is the first base, b2 is the second base, A is the total area, and h is the height.

Plug in the numbers from the problem.

(13 + 10)/2 * 8

Simplify.

(23)/2*8

11.5*8 = 92

Now, to calculate the window's surface area, you use the formula for area of a circle.

A = 3.14*r^2

Plug in your number.

A = 3.14 * 2^2

Simplify.

A = 3.14 * 4

A = 12.56

Now, you subtract the area of the window from the total area of the wall.

92 - 12.56 = 79.44
